Transaction 675fd42e457407125e339508ab9eba689f6c730e427f7e0aa67a94a375ae62b1
1 Input
1 Output
-
675fd42e457407125e339508ab9eba689f6c730e427f7e0aa67a94a375ae62b1:0
- value
- 18325220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ddebb63292473d6862152f3bdfed30a59f1dae4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19ZLfXigmvke54U1JocHK6tAhwEAui6FjQ